★ Of exceptionally fine style ★

PERSIA, Achaemenid Empire. Time of Xerxes II to Artaxerxes II, circa 420-375 BC. Daric (Gold, 16 mm, 8.37 g), Lydo-Milesian standard, Sardes. Persian king or hero in kneeling/running stance to right, holding spear in his right hand and bow in his left. Rev. Irregular incuse. BMC Arabia pl. XXV, 12. Carradice Type IIIb, Group C and pl. XIV, 42. Boldly struck on a full flan and exceptionally fine style. Minor scrapes, otherwise, extremely fine.
